Profile
Hi, I am Sanjib Roy, a Software Developer with 4 years of experience, proficient in JavaScript, React.js, Next.js, Node.js, TypeScript, Electron.js, MongoDB, Ruby, Ruby on Rails, and PostgreSQL. I completed my B.Sc in Computer Science (Hons.) in 2019. Throughout my career, I have led a couple of teams in developing applications from scratch, managed a couple of projects single-handedly and I love taking on challenging projects that will push me to learn and grow.Experience
-
Freelance Software Developer
Remote
Jul 2024 - Jul 2024
-
Built a fully responsive website using Next.js and delivered it before the deadline.
-
Integrated Google Analytics and HubSpot for traffic tracking and lead capture.
-
-
Software Engineer
Saeloun Technologies Pvt. Ltd (Remote)
Sep 2022 - Mar 2024
-
Developed the Miru desktop app almost from scratch, creating an easy-to-use time-tracking system with automatic idle-state detection. Ensured it works seamlessly with the Miru web app for generating invoices.
-
Developed the Miru marketing website with React.js, integrating Google Analytics and HubSpot for traffic tracking and lead capture.
-
Contributed as a full stack developer to the Miru web app, a time-tracking and invoicing application. Involved in developing key features such as the PTO module, Organization settings, authentication flow, and refactoring pages related to time-tracking. Also, actively addressed bug fixes and reported issues.
-
Contributed to the development of the Tlatocash app, a payment wallet application built using React Native. Implemented features like sharing QR codes, scanning QR codes, and enabling seamless payments to saved contacts on the mobile app.
-
Contributed to various client projects.
-
-
Frontend Engineer
Juvoxa (Remote)
Aug 2021 - Aug 2022
-
Undertook team lead responsibilities and successfully led high-priority sprints.
-
Contributed to redesigning and optimizing the entire Juvoxa doctor, patient, and partner application.
-
Migrated the vintage react code to the latest React hooks format and refactored React components to optimize the component rendering.
-
Developed several important features like prescribing any solution to patients, creating fixed and scheduled programs, sending reports to doctors, etc.
-
Designed the dashboard page for doctors where doctors can check patients' vitals, most prescribed contents, programs, etc.
-
-
Software Engineer
Big Binary LLC. (Remote)
Feb 2021 - Jul 2021
-
Contributed as a full stack developer to the client project and in-house projects like Neeto KB, Neeto Auth.
-
Contributed to implementing Single-Sign-On(SSO). Wrote functional, unit, and integration tests for application quality assurance.
-
-
Full Stack Development (MERN)
AltCampus
Dec 2019 - Oct 2020
-
Developed several full-stack(MERN) web applications.
-
Took some classes and doubt-clearing sessions on JavaScript, React.js, and Node.js
-
Contributed to internal CMS projects.
-
Education
-
Bachelor of Science (B.Sc) in Computer Science (Hons.)
Triveni Devi Bhalotia College
2016 - 2019
-
Higher Secondary Education (12th)
Raniganj High School
2013 - 2015
-
Secondary Education (10th)
Raniganj High School
2007 - 2013
-
Primary School
Ray Saheb Mrityunjoy School
2003 - 2006
Skills
- JavaScript
- React.js
- Next.js
- Node.js
- TypeScript
- Electron.js
- React Native
- MongoDB
- Ruby
- Ruby on Rails
- PostgreSQL
- TailwindCSS
- SCSS/SASS
- Astro.js
- Bootstrap
- MaterialUI
- GraphQL
- HubSpot
- Google Analytics
- Postman
- GitHub
Testimonials
Jijo Bose
Senior Software Developer at Saeloun
Samkit Jain
Principal Engineer at Juvoxa
Achievements
- Ranked 3kyu on Codewars (@sanjibroy360), a coding practice site for all programmers. I have solved 300+ problems in different languages such as JavaScript, Ruby, and Python.
- I have won lot of prizes in Bengali poetry recitation competitions.